Samsung has made a new foldable smartphone, the W26, which is only available in China. The W26 is very similar to the Galaxy Z Fold 7 in design and specifications and the main difference is the satellite connectivity for emergency calls and messaging. This feature elevates the W26's value considerably in the areas where the cellular coverage is poor.
The W26 stays true to its global counterpart by being just as slim, it has the same thickness of 8.9mm and weighs 215 grams. The device has a 6.5-inch external display and an 8-inch internal foldable one, additionally, it includes the same high technology as the Z Fold 7. The difference is that the W26 supports Tiantong, China's national mobile communications satellite system, and thus enables the user to communicate even without the mobile network.
Along with the W26, Samsung has also launched Dan Xihong (Red and Gold) and Xuan Yao Black (Black and Gold). The memory is 16GB RAM plus storage options of 512GB and 1TB, which is more than the global variant of the Galaxy Z Fold 7, which includes 12GB RAM and 512GB storage. Besides the dual-tone Kevlar protective case, the package consists of a 25W fast charger, a USB cable, and a China Telecom co-branded privilege card.
The W26’s display is capable of a 1-120Hz adaptive refresh rate and its brightness in HDR mode can reach a maximum of 2,600 nits. There are stereo speakers with Dolby Atmos support for audio and thus the media playback is very impressive. For software, it uses Android 16 with One UI 8.0 and provides seven generations of Android OS updates. In addition, the Smart Collection, Smart Drag and Drop, and Smart Password Manager all come from the Galaxy AI that is targeted at productivity enhancement.
The camera specifications are the same as in the Galaxy Z Fold 7, with a 200MP main sensor featuring OIS, a 12MP ultra-wide lens with autofocus, and a 10MP telephoto lens with 3x optical zoom and OIS. A 10MP selfie camera is located in the front on the cover display, while a 4MP under-display camera is situated underneath the folding screen. All other cameras (excluding the 4MP sensor) support video recording of 8K at 30fps and 4K at 60fps.
The price of the Samsung W26 is set at CNY 16,999 (approximately $2,383) for the 512GB model, while the 1TB variant is priced at CNY 18,999 (around $2,663).
